Output bc58db21a260d53001ceced8fcdb4a73279b31b30878bd44b989ee5ee536d926:0

value
84707476
script pubkey
OP_0 OP_PUSHBYTES_20 2c000390758f0c5c3b9fdb5323fb22a1037b75d8
address
tb1q9sqq8yr43ux9cwulmdfj87ez5yphkawchqe000
transaction
bc58db21a260d53001ceced8fcdb4a73279b31b30878bd44b989ee5ee536d926